    Abstract: A light assembly for a vehicle comprises: a light source that emits light; a reflector that reflects the light emitted by the light source to a reflected focal point; and an optical device through which the light emitted by the light source transmits, the optical device having an optical focal point; wherein the optical focal point and the reflected focal point are approximately the same focal point. The light leaving the optical device is directed toward a target illuminance area that allows a driver or passenger of the vehicle to read. The light source is an LED. The optical device is a lens. The reflector is an elliptical reflector. The light assembly further comprises a printed circuit board and the LED is mounted on the printed circuit board.

    Abstract: A light guide system includes a light guide and a carrier substrate having a barrier layer disposed therebetween. The barrier layer is introduced during a dual injection process to provide a permeable barrier between a first resin, used to form the light guide, and a second resin used to form the carrier substrate. The barrier layer allows for the first and second resins to bond, while acting as a wet-out inhibitor between the resins. The molded dual injection light guide system of the present invention provides for a unitary light guide and carrier substrate that has been molded with a barrier layer such that wetting out of a surface of the light guide is prevented along with the deleterious effects wetted out surfaces have on light transmission.
